Darrell Antwonne Arthur (born March 25, 1988 in Dallas, Texas), is an American basketball player who currently plays for the Kansas Jayhawks. Arthur is 6'9" tall, weighs 230 lbs, and plays power forward and small forward. Arthur is the first cousin of Los Angeles Clippers small forward Quinton Ross. In high school he guided South Oak Cliff High School to back-to-back Texas 4A state titles in 2005 and 2006 and was the tournament's MVP both years.
Following his freshman season (2006-2007), Arthur was named to the Big 12 All-Freshman team. He is expected to be a lottery pick when he decides to declare for the NBA Draft[1].
